- Who can apply
- Small farmers registered as INDAP users; the Indigenous coverage line is for users belonging to Indigenous peoples. Detailed requirements are in each regional office.
- Amount
- Short-term loans for working capital of up to 359 days; long-term investment loans from 360 days to 10 years, with repayment matched to cash flows; loans with Corfo-backed Indigenous coverage of up to 15 years. Amounts and rates are not published on the page
Official link checked on 3 September 2026.
The State's agricultural development agency lends directly to small farmers registered as its users: seasonal working capital, long-term investment on the farm including its working capital, and a Corfo-guaranteed line for Indigenous farmers. It is the financing layer under FIA and CNR subsidies for a regenerative farm.
